micmacmissy Posted October 7, 2013 #2 Share Posted October 7, 2013 Sure you can. When you walk to the port area there are lots of vendors/tours right there to be purchased on the spot. Probably you'll pay about the same pp as you would prebooking, maybe $10/pp more, tops. You can also book through your cruise line at the last minute, assuming they have space available. But honestly, if you're doing Stingray City, you really want the first tour leaving first thing in the morning to have the best experience...that is one tour I wouldn't leave til the last minute. wantocruisemore Posted October 8, 2013 #3 Share Posted October 8, 2013 Also please read the reviews of various companies, not all are the same. We booked with with Stingray Sailing and due to ship's schedules they gave us the option to wait til noon for them or go with co-worker EcoTours and Kevin and get an extra stop due to a faster boat. We went with Kevin and were thrilled. From what we saw at Stingray City, there's a vast difference in the quality of the providers. Our group was not soliciting at the port like other providers. Of course if you only want to ride there, see the stingrays where you may or may not be able to interact (not all places provide food for stingrays and they focus on ones who feed them), then you're fine reserving at port.
